Job description

This Procurement Agent/Lead role gives successful candidates the opportunity to learn new skills and grow their careers with our successful B2B and ecommerce brands in Melrose Park. Success in this role could lead to leadership opportunities within our Procurement team.

The Procurement Agent for the Food category is responsible for the purchasing of food products/components for DesignPac wholesale gifts, and Direct-to-consumer divisions: Simply Chocolate and 1-800-Baskets.com. This position is highly cross-functional and collaborates with departments such as Product Development, Logistics, Quality Assurance, Sales, Production, Ecommerce, Structural/Graphics and Operations. This position works with current vendors to manage product specifications, purchase orders and performance to expectations. In addition, this role will assist in identifying and qualifying new potential suppliers to bring into the DesignPac vendor portfolio. This role has an indirect impact on profitability through improving supplier performance and cost management.

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Conduct vendor meetings and visit factories and trade shows in-person and virtual) as needed. Some overseas travel may be required.
  • Source and build relationships with new qualified vendors
  • Strategize/collaborate with Sales/Design teams for best product opportunities and costing
  • Work with suppliers and Manager to develop private label opportunities/options (and branding/co-branding artwork with vendors and Graphics team)
  • Strategize/execute Design Team meetings/timelines for new line development
  • Build/Develop strong team relationships/communication and collaborate appropriately
  • Generate Purchase orders and communicate orders to vendors and negotiate costs, terms and conditions
  • Communicate/requirements costing/quotes, inventory and accurate data entry in BAAN and Product Lifecycle Management System
  • Strive to provide multiple sourcing options resulting in achieving/exceed corporate margin objectives
  • Work with Food Manager to develop appropriate spread sheets and system reports to manage all food needs
  • Work with designers, art and graphics teams, sales and vendors to receive artwork approvals
  • Research, select, evaluate and introduce new suppliers/opportunities that are aligned with company strategies
  • Ensure timely delivery and flow of components through communication, monitoring and tracking while following up with vendors, warehouses and appropriate internal team members
  • Work on strategic projects with vendors as directed by Food Manager
  • Actively manage vendor performance, maintain/build vendor relationships/partnerships/alliances expanding viable vendor base, maximizing profitability, minimizing buying risks and achieving financial objectives
  • Work with QC Team and vendors on inspections
  • Supplier compliance management and issue resolution
  • Work with the logistic department on incoming truck, ocean and air shipments
  • Manage and request Samples, revisions, according to detailed specifications as per designer’s needs
  • Maintain and share knowledge of market conditions and market trends, pricing, etc. as they relate to key items and categories and impact sales. Provide appropriate category analysis.
